The Health Department are responsible for administering the Tobacco Act 1987 in combination with the Department of Human Services (DHS).  Regular inspections are conducted on tobacco retailers, restaurants and cafes, licensed premises and gaming venues.  For further information contact the Tobacco Information Line on (+613) 1300 136 775 or visit the Tobacco Reforms website at www.health.vic.gov.au/tobaccoreforms
